Levski Sofia 6-0 Spartak Varna: Blues Hit Six in Ruthless Football First League Statement
Levski Sofia announced themselves as serious title contenders in emphatic fashion on 23 August 2026, dismantling Spartak Varna 6-0 at a buoyant Georgi Asparuhov Stadium in the Bulgarian First League. The Blues produced a near-flawless performance, combining high-intensity pressing with clinical finishing to record their most convincing victory of the campaign so far.
Match Overview
From the opening whistle, Levski set the tone with relentless forward momentum. Spartak Varna, who arrived hoping to frustrate the home side with a compact defensive block, found themselves overwhelmed as early as the first quarter of the match. The visitors rarely had time to settle on the ball, with Levski's midfield pairing dominating the centre of the park and their full-backs pushing high to stretch the play.
The hosts engineered a steady stream of chances, and by the interval they had already established a lead that effectively ended the contest as a competitive affair. Spartak's resolve, however, did not improve after the restart, and Levski continued to cut through the defence with alarming ease in the second half, adding several further goals to put a bow on a truly dominant afternoon.

Tactical Story
Levski's manager set his side up with an aggressive 4-3-3 shape designed to control possession and attack through the wide channels. The full-backs were instrumental, repeatedly overlapping the wingers and delivering dangerous deliveries into the box. Spartak Varna, in contrast, struggled to maintain any coherent defensive shape once the first goal went in. Their attempts to build from the back were frequently punished by Levski's intelligent pressing traps, and they rarely managed to establish an attacking foothold.
The midfield battle was one-sided throughout. Levski's trio moved the ball quickly, circulated possession with patience, and broke the lines with forward passes that consistently caught Spartak's defensive line out of position. When the visitors did manage to clear their lines, the home side's backline remained resolute, completing the match with a deserved clean sheet.
